Management Workstation

PC workstation that manages the fabric through the fabric management switch.

Merge Auto Save

Zoning parameter that determines whether changes to the active zone set that a switch receives from other switches in the fabric will be saved to permanent memory on that switch.

MIB

Management Information Base

Network Time Protocol

A network protocol that enables a client to synchronize its time with a server.

NL_Port

Node Loop Port. A Fibre Channel device port that supports arbitrated loop protocol.

N_Port

Node Port. A Fibre Channel device port in a point-to-point or fabric connection.

NTP

Network Time Protocol

Pending Firmware

The firmware image that will be activated upon the next switch reset.

POST

Power On Self Test

Power On Self Test (POST)

Diagnostics that the switch chassis performs at start up.

Principal Switch

The switch in the fabric that manages domain ID assignments.

QuickTools

Switch management application that is resident in the switch firmware and executed through an internet browser.

Remote Authentication Dial-in Server

A server that supports the remote authenti- cation of user and device logins to a switch.

SANdoctor

A licensed feature that provides for media diagnostics, Fibre Channel trace, and Fibre Channel ping functions.

Secure Shell

Protocol that secures connections to the switch for the command line interface.

Secure Socket Layer

Protocol that secures connections to the switch for Enterprise Fabric Suite 2007, QuickTools, the API, and SMI-S.

Security Set

A set of up to three groups that define device security for the switch.

SFP

Small Form-Factor Pluggable.

Small Form-Factor Pluggable

A transceiver device, smaller than a GigaBit Interface Converter, that plugs into the Fibre Channel port.

SMI-S

Storage Management Initiative–Specifica- tion.

SNMP

Simple Network Management Protocol
